Format cells to show dates as the day of the week
Select the cells that contain dates that you want to show as the days of the
week.
On the Home tab, in the Number group, click the arrow, click More Number
Formats, and then click the Number tab.
Under Category, click Custom, and in the Type box, type dddd for the full
name of the day of the week (Monday, Tuesday, and so on), or ddd for the
abbreviated name of the day of the week (Mon, Tue, Wed, and so on).
